While on vacation in Livingston, Brooke went out for a dinner that cost $100. If sales tax in Livingston is 11% and Brooke left

a 20% tip on $100, what was the total cost of her meal?

Answer:

<h2>131 Dollars.</h2><h3 /><h3>Step-by-step explanation:</h3><h3 />

The cost of her meal is $100, we need to figure out:

  • Sales Tax
  • Tip
  • Total Cost of Meal

To find the sales tax, we put the sales tax over the total bill, 11 / 100, since the bill is 100, 11 dollars is the sales tax.

Then <u>Add:</u>

100 + 11 = 111

We have 111 as our bill. We need to figure out the tip, which is 20. Put it over 100, our actual cost of the dinner, 20 / 100, since it's over 100, it's 20 dollars.

Add:

111 + 20 = 131

Therefore, the total cost of the dinner is 131 dollars.
